About this preschool

Ekobé School of Learning is a preschool in San Diego serving infants through pre-K children using a Reggio Emilia-inspired approach that emphasizes play, exploration, and language learning. The school operates from 7:30 am to 5:30 pm and maintains lower teacher-to-student ratios than required by California state licensing.

Philosophy
Inspired by the Reggio Emilia philosophy of early childhood education, the school fosters independence, self-help skills, and creativity by encouraging children to work on projects that interest them. The school sees children as full of potential, competent, and capable of building their own theories, with parents actively involved in all aspects of learning.
